What You Will DoYou will be a Senior member of the Scientific Data Engineer team and helping build Tetra Data and productizable solutions, which is the foundation of the Data Engineering layer.

We are looking for a player-coach data engineer who is experienced, hands-on, and can also provide mentorship to junior team members.

As a Senior Scientific Data Engineer, you should be comfortable leading internal design sessions and architecting solutions.

You will work directly with Product Managers and Solution Architects to gather business and data design objectives, resulting in production-based solutions.

As a Senior Scientific Data Engineer, you will be a team-focused leader, have excellent data engineering skills, supervise and collaborate on project executions, and have a high commitment to customer success by delivering mission-critical implementations.

Take ownership of building data models, prototypes, and integration solutions that drive customer success. Use AI agents to build comprehensive data schemas and parsers for pre-clinical data (main data sources: R D lab instruments, manufacturing, CRO, CDMO, ELN, LIMS) with various data formats:. xlsx,. pdf,. txt,. raw,. fid, many other vendor binariesExtract reusable schema components and parsing functions, and productize them into Python librariesBuild high-quality data pipelines with full unit test and integration test coverage to produce high-fidelity dataBuild data applications, reports, and dashboards using React, Streamlit, Jupyter notebook, etc. Work closely with product managers, project managers, business analysts, data architects, and ML engineers to deliver best-in-class data productsDrive value for the customers - verify the solution fulfills their

requirements

and provides valueQuality gatekeeper: design with quality backed by unit tests, integration tests, and utility functions. Lead team-wide process/technology improvements on product quality and developer experienceRally the team to finish Agile Sprint commitments.
